I was in the non-profit shop of a local charity. They accept donations of used computers then resell them to the public. The profit goes to charity. I asked for their oldest machine. It had an AMD chip from the 16h family. Thus, a spychip.

So their oldest machine was still too new for me. I asked why don’t you have anything older? They said the general public would not accept anything older, and so the shop also does not accept anything older. When machines are rejected, they go to a factory that destroys them and recovers the raw metals.

It’s sad to see that pre-spychip machines are being destroyed and that even 2nd-hand customers are being limited to anti-consumer spychip hardware.
